Optimizing Readability and Visual Hierarchy

One of the most critical challenges when integrating a script font into web design is ensuring readability across devices. Tambora performs admirably on desktop screens, but mobile responsiveness requires careful consideration. On smaller viewports, the intricate details of a handwritten font can become lost if the font size is too small. To maintain clarity, ensure that any instance of Tambora on a mobile device meets a minimum pixel height, typically around 24px or higher depending on the weight and x-height of the specific characters.

Visual hierarchy relies heavily on contrast. When pairing Tambora with other typefaces, the goal is to create a clear distinction between the decorative elements and the informational content. A common mistake is using two competing scripts or a script with a similarly ornate serif font. Instead, Tambora shines when paired with a clean, neutral sans serif font for body copy. This combination creates a balanced editorial look where the script provides the "voice" and the sans serif ensures the message is understood quickly. For a more traditional or academic feel, a classic serif font can also work, lending an air of established authority to the design.

Background Considerations and Color Contrast

The environment in which Tambora sits plays a significant role in its legibility. On dark backgrounds, light-colored script text can appear ethereal and luxurious, making it ideal for premium product launches or evening-themed events. Conversely, on light backgrounds, darker shades of the font offer excellent contrast for professional services and educational platforms. Always check the contrast ratio against accessibility standards, especially when placing the font over image overlays. If the background image is busy, consider adding a subtle solid overlay or shadow behind the text to ensure the delicate curves of Tambora remain distinct.

Technical Specifications and Licensing for Developers

For web developers and UI designers, the technical execution of a font is just as important as its aesthetic appeal. Tambora is available in standard webfont formats, ensuring fast loading times and smooth rendering across different browsers. When implementing the font, verify that the file sizes are optimized to prevent slowing down page load speeds, a crucial factor for SEO and user retention. Additionally, check for included alternates or ligatures that might enhance the design further, allowing for customized letter connections that feel more organic.

Licensing is another practical aspect that cannot be overlooked. As a commercial font, Tambora requires appropriate licensing for use on live websites, client projects, and digital products. Whether you are building a template for a marketplace, designing a custom site for a client, or creating assets for your own online store, ensure your license covers web usage. This protects both you and your clients from legal issues and supports the creators who craft these high-quality design assets. Many premium fonts come with flexible licensing options that cover multiple domains or unlimited end-users, so review the terms carefully before deploying the font in production environments.
